The article discusses the ratio of variance of the status of synonyms in the general classification. The ancient philosophers included three main features in the basis of synonymous relations of lexemes, which are recognized as leading by most modern semasiologists and lexicographers: belonging to one part of speech, semantic proximity of lexemes and their interchangeability. The approach to synonymy substantiates the division over several centuries of synonyms of one language into types: full, absolute, ideographic, grammatical, syntactic, stylistic and functional-speech synonyms.
